LMH6702MA/NOPB TI Instrumentation, OP Amps, Buffer Amps
The LMH6702MA/NOPB is a wideband, low-distortion, voltage-feedback operational amplifier from Texas Instruments featuring a gain bandwidth product of 1.7 GHz and a high slew rate of 3100 V/µs. It operates over a supply range of ±5V to ±6V and draws a low supply current of 12.5 mA. The device provides ultra-low distortion (HD2/HD3 of -83dBc/-93dBc at 20 MHz), low input voltage noise of 1.9 nV/√Hz, and output drive capability of 80 mA. It is optimized for high-speed applications requiring excellent signal fidelity. Housed in an 8-pin SOIC package, it operates over -40°C to 85°C.
